doc: ROPE = "Brings in the current directory enough to be able to run all released DATools
-r: next argument specifies a root df file (instead of DATools.df)
-v: verbose (list files to be attached)
-w: warning only (no files attached)
-y: zap derived files regardless of date and local version
-z: zap files regardless of date and local version
";
